While Ruben Amorim’s Manchester United has continued to struggle, Marcus Rashford has found new life at Aston Villa—and the numbers don’t lie.

Not long ago, Marcus Rashford was nowhere near Manchester United’s starting XI. Cast aside by newly appointed manager Ruben Amorim, the 27-year-old forward had gone from being one of the club’s most celebrated stars to an afterthought at Old Trafford. But while Amorim’s United has continued to struggle, Rashford has found new life at Aston Villa—and the numbers don’t lie.

The Portuguese boss is facing growing pressure as Marcus Rashford continues to outshine his former club, surpassing all Manchester United players in a crucial stat since his loan move to Aston Villa. Since switching sides in February, the forward’s performance has highlighted the ongoing issues at Old Trafford, with his impressive resurgence under Unai Emery proving that he wasn’t the problem at United.

A move to the Villa Park was initially seen as a step down for Rashford, a player who had once been considered the future of Manchester United. However, under Unai Emery, he has rediscovered his confidence and form, playing a key role in the club’s attack alongside Marco Asensio.

His most recent contribution came in Villa’s 3-0 victory over Club Brugge in the Champions League Round of 16 second leg. Rashford provided an assist for the Spaniard, further strengthening a partnership that has been flourishing in recent weeks. The duo’s chemistry has given the Birmingham side a much-needed boost, with both January signings proving instrumental in the club’s success.

The connection with the ex-Real Madrid star has been one of the most productive attacking partnerships in the second part of the season. The Englishman’s ability to cut inside and create space has given Asensio the freedom to make late runs into the box, leading to five goals from the Spaniard that have been directly set up by Rashford.

Grim reality for Manchester United

The 27-year-old’s impressive form at Villa has further exposed Manchester United’s attacking woes under Ruben Amorim. Since Rashford left, the Red Devils’ creativity in the final third has been alarmingly poor.

According to Statman Dave, Rashford has registered more assists (4) than any Manchester United player since his departure on February 2. In the same period, only four United players have provided assists across all competitions:

  • Bruno Fernandes (2)
  • Alejandro Garnacho (2)
  • Diogo Dalot (1)
  • Rasmus Hojlund (1)

This damning statistic paints a clear picture: Rashford has been more productive for another club than any of his former teammates have been for United. His fall from grace at Manchester United was swift and painful, but his revival at Aston Villa has been nothing short of remarkable. Once criticized for a lack of effort and inconsistency, he is now proving to be a game-changer in the UEFA Champions League quarter-finals, where Villa will face Paris Saint-Germain.
